How they compare
Korea currently reports 61,490 number against 54,589 number in Kyrgyzstan, a difference of 6,901 number.
That makes Korea's figure about 1.1 times Kyrgyzstan's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 9 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Korea ahead.
Korea ranks 63rd and Kyrgyzstan ranks 64th of 147 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Korea averaged higher in 1 and Kyrgyzstan in 1.
